1The "Energy-efficient lighting technology and intelligent light control systems" innovation cluster's formation and development in the Republic of Mordovia

The article studies a mechanism of realization of a regional innovation development program. The authors consider some regional features of formation and development of an innovation cluster. The authors determine the priorities of the process of a regional cluster formation.

Keywords: region, innovation development, program, territorial cluster, district, leader
